logo
publist
写文章

简介

该用户还未填写简介

擅长的技术栈

可提供的服务

暂无可提供的服务

开源鸿蒙北向开发: 应用开发之NAPI框架介绍

NAPI(Node.js API)是Node.js中用于实现JavaScript与C++代码相互调用的接口封装。OpenHarmony系统沿用了NAPI的接口定义形式,但针对其自身的ArkUI框架进行了重写,以实现C++与JavaScript的交互。OpenHarmony的应用层基于JavaScript开发,系统框架层基于C++,NAPI作为桥梁,使得两者能够相互调用。开发者可以通过DevEco

文章图片
cursor 设置浏览器MCP,让你的ai工具操作浏览器

Cursor 会在用户目录下读取 `.cursor/mcp.json` 配置文件(Windows 在 `C:\Users\<用户名>\.cursor\mcp.json`,macOS/Linux 在 `~/.cursor/mcp.json`)。Playwright MCP 是基于 Node.js 的,先去 [Node.js 官网](这样会安装 Playwright MCP 以及所需的浏览器驱动。安装

鸿蒙北向源码开发: xts用例单部件编译并执行测试用例

在做xts认证的时候经常性的会被社区审核组的人驳回,因为有些用例你本地能跑过但是审核的人跑了一次并没有跑过,这种情况基本都会被驳回,需要提交豁免材料但是很多时候会发现用例测不过是xts的测试用例本身有点问题,你想要改一下用例然后在测,这时候就需要主动去编译xts测试套件了。

文章图片
#harmonyos
嵌入式应用开发技术栈:

6.了解linux进程组,知道shell打开的应用生命周期小于shell即随着shell的关闭,所有shell打开的程序都会退出;12.搭建wmware虚拟机,安装ubuntu20.04,有一定的wmware使用经验,会处理常见的虚拟机问题。2.懂基础的linux知识,会shell脚本,export导出环境变量,设置永久环境变量。5.qt基本知识,涉及qt4,qt5,如qstring的常用用法,信

#linux
鸿蒙北向源码开发: 检查应用接口dts文件api规范性

api_check_plugin是一个用于检查ArkTS API接口规范性的工具,主要针对.d.ts文件中的API声明进行规范检测。这些.d.ts文件定义了ArkTS的API,应用通过导入这些文件中的命名空间或类来使用相应的功能。然而,开发者自定义的.d.ts文件可能不符合API声明规范,api_check_plugin可以帮助检测并纠正这些不规范之处。该工具已集成在开源鸿蒙的主干代码中,路径为i

文章图片
Deveco在设备上运行报错:Install Failed: error: failed to install bundle.code:9568347

表示该错误可能由设备系统位数为32为导致,deveco 4.0之后默认构建64位版本。使用deveco直接连接设备在设备上运行程序时报错。根据提示进行如下修改。

文章图片
#前端
linux中使用anaconda 切换使用/管理python版本

删除python环境: conda remove -n rk1126 --all,其中-n后接Python环境名称,后面要加上--all参数。创建新的python环境 :conda create-n rk1126 python=2.7。切换Python环境: conda activate rk1126。查看python环境:conda env list。

文章图片
#linux#运维#服务器
Typora 激活

激活Typora

文章图片
#前端
windows下 C++ openCV配置及x86编译(傻瓜式教程)

vs2019/2017配置使用opencv,及vs2017编译opencv x86版本

红帽linux 下qt 5.13.1 编译 mysql80驱动(内含升级gcc版本)

前言:本地一台redhat linux虚拟机已经安装了qt5.13.1以及mysql80详细的安装流程可通过如下链接查看linux 安装qt 安装mysql在qt的数据库编程阶段,需要对mysql进行操作,qt内置了sqlite3的数据库驱动,但是对于mysql的驱动却没有明确给出,因为mysql版本众多,作为发行版的qt肯定不能指定用户使用哪个版本的mysql,所以在对mysql进行编程访问时需

#linux
    共 18 条
  • 1
  • 2
  • 请选择